Position Specific Description

Recruitment Number 25-201JC, Library Technician VII, SR-16, Hilo, Hawaii.

Summary of Duties

Within the Judiciary's law library system, performs para-professional work of considerable difficulty in one or more of the functional areas of librarianship.

Minimum Qualification Requirements

Specialized Experience: Four (4) years of progressively responsible experience in a library which involved performing various library support activities (e.g., circulation work, stack maintenance, processing orders for library materials, posting receipt of periodicals and other materials, locating and verifying bibliographic information using standard sources, etc.) and which demonstrated knowledge of and required the application of library terminology, practices, policies and procedures and understanding of the nature and organization of library materials.

The Specialized Experience must also demonstrate knowledge and understanding of various elements related to the organization of library materials, including elements of bibliographic description, catalog card elements and general format, standard library tools and reference sources (e.g., Library of Congress Subject Headings, Books in Print, Reader’s Guide to Periodical Literature), classification scheme(s) (e.g., Dewey Decimal, Library of Congress), and/or the nature of various types of publications and materials.

Applicants must have had one (1) year of experience comparable in scope and difficulty to the next lower level in the State service.

For some positions, applicants must demonstrate possession of supervisory aptitude. Supervisory Aptitude is the demonstration of aptitude or potential for the performance of supervisory duties through successful completion of regular or special assignments which involve some supervisory responsibilities or aspects; by details to supervisory positions; by completion of training courses in supervision accompanied by application of supervisory skills in work assignments; or by favorable appraisals of a supervisor indicating the possession of supervisory potential.

Substitutions Allowed

  • Education in a baccalaureate program at an accredited college or university may be substituted for Specialized Experience on the basis of fifteen (15) semester credit hours for each six (6) months of Specialized Experience, up to a maximum of one (1) year.
  • An Associate of Science or comparable degree in a two-year library science or technology curriculum from an accredited community college or junior college may be substituted for two (2) years of the Specialized Experience.
  • A bachelor’s degree from an accredited college or university may be substituted for two (2) years of Specialized Experience.
  • A master’s degree in library science from an accredited college or university may be substituted for three (3) years of the Specialized Experience.
